  void copyText() async {
    final item = DataWriterItem();
    item.add(Formats.htmlText('<b>This is a <em>HTML</en> value</b>.'));
    item.add(Formats.plainText('This is a plaintext value.'));
    await ClipboardWriter.instance.write([item]);
  }

  void copyTextLazy() async {
    final item = DataWriterItem();
    item.add(Formats.htmlText.lazy(() {
      showMessage('Lazy rich text requested.');
      return '<b>This is a <em>HTML</en> value</b> generated <u>on demand</u>.';
    }));
    item.add(Formats.plainText.lazy(() {
      showMessage('Lazy plain text requested.');
      return 'This is a plaintext value generated on demand.';
    }));
    await ClipboardWriter.instance.write([item]);
  }

  void copyImage() async {
    final image = await createImageData(Colors.red);
    final item = DataWriterItem(suggestedName: 'RedCircle.png');
    item.add(Formats.png(image));
    await ClipboardWriter.instance.write([item]);
  }

  void copyImageLazy() async {
    final item = DataWriterItem(suggestedName: 'BlueCircle.png');
    item.add(Formats.png.lazy(() {
      showMessage('Lazy image requested.');
      return createImageData(Colors.blue);
    }));
    await ClipboardWriter.instance.write([item]);
  }

  void copyCustomData() async {
    final item = DataWriterItem();
    item.add(formatCustom(Uint8List.fromList([1, 2, 3, 4])));
    await ClipboardWriter.instance.write([item]);
  }

  void copyCustomDataLazy() async {
    final item = DataWriterItem();
    item.add(formatCustom.lazy(() async {
      showMessage('Lazy custom data requested.');
      return Uint8List.fromList([1, 2, 3, 4, 5, 6]);
    }));
    await ClipboardWriter.instance.write([item]);
  }

  void copyUri() async {
    final item = DataWriterItem();
    item.add(Formats.uri(NamedUri(
        Uri.parse('https://github.com/superlistapp/super_native_extensions'),
        name: 'Super Native Extensions')));
    await ClipboardWriter.instance.write([item]);
  }

  void _paste() async {
    final reader = await ClipboardReader.readClipboard();
    final readers = await Future.wait(
      reader.items.map((e) => ReaderInfo.fromReader(e)),
    );
    if (!mounted) {
      return;
    }
    buildWidgetsForReaders(context, readers, (widgets) {
      setState(() {
        contentWidgets = widgets;
      });
    });
  }
